Saturday, 31 August, 2002, 17:17 GMT 18:17 UK
Barnet 0-0 Halifax

Halifax were grateful to goalkeeper Lee Butler after he produced a string of fine saves to keep Barnet at bay in a draw at Underhill.

The visitors also had chances to snatch three points and even missed a first-half penalty through Stuart Elliott.

But that would have been harsh on a home side who dominated possession only to miss the killer touch in front of goal.

Mark Gower was first to threaten for Barnet but his early free-kick was comfortably dealed with by Butler.

John Doolan then had a 30-yard shot blocked by Steve Bushell before the Barnet defender was in action at the other end, stepping in to foil Simon Parke when the Town man was in the act of shooting.

The game then came alive when Mark Arber was adjudged to have handled the ball in the Barnet area but Elliott had his penalty brilliantly saved by Lee Harrison in the home goal.

Barnet nearly took the lead moments later when a super effort from the edge of the area from Ben Strevens beat the goalkeeper but hit the woodwork.

And Butler had to move smartly to keep out an effort from Gower, with Arber heading over from the resulting corner.

Halifax substitute Andy Farrell almost made a name for himself just seconds after going on for Parke, producing a spectacular shot that was only just kept out by Harrison.


Barnet: Harrison, Pope, Arber, Pluck, Flynn, Midgley, Soloman, Doolan, Gower, Strevens, Agogo. Subs: Millard, Yakabu, Baimass, Oshitola, Bell.

Halifax: Butler, Asher, Quinn, Stoneman, Haigh, Neil Grayston, Bushell, Clarkson, Elliott, Fitzpatrick, Parke. Subs: Morgan, McAuley, Midgley, Mallon, Farrell.

Referee: T Kettle (Maidenhead).
